  • TimeWarner

1/22/11

Well, who hasn't heard of time warner, back in the day (which was a wednesday) they used to be great. Now a days I have yet to go a year without turning in their cable boxes and internet modems at least 2-3 times for ceasing to work, or when your service is interupted their invaluable customer service reps will say it is the box or modems fault and have you turn it in for a new one.

Basically, everyone is faced with options for internet and cable service providers, and I don't know if its just the states I've been stationed that had them (Texas and now Alabama) but anytime I have issues or have to contact customer service, it's a constant run around or be on hold for 10-20 minutes to only be immeadiatly hung up on by whatever rep answers your call.

So go with time warner if you have no other options, but otherwise look around for another choice.

  • Fandango

1/22/11

Well, for those who have the iPhone App, great.

For those using the website, I'd have to say utilize their movie information, and reviews (keep in mind their "user" reviews are sometimes sketchy) I mean when "users" post about the movie they say being horrible, or great and having a posting date of several months before it is even released.

Sometimes the website doesn't have up to date reviews for movies that are released, even though the reviews are available on other websites.

But in general, fandango.com is a awesome website just, if you can avoid the online ticket purchase do so, otherwise their fees are well I guess the fees are alright if you don't like standing in a box office line.
